Organization of the Year!

AP (St. Louis, MO) - For the second time in five years, the Pi-Lambda Zeta of Lambda Chi Alpha has won the St. Louis College of Pharmacy Organization of the Year Award. Presented tonight at the STLCOP Top100 Dinner, several Brothers were on hand for the award presentation. “I couldn’t believe it when I heard it. I was so surprised and happy at the same time,” said James Houpt, 5th year.

The Award which is sponsored by Shop N’ Save Pharmacy comes with a $1,000 stipend which will come in handy as budgets get tighter every year. “We’ll definitely put this money to good use. We have a Brotherhood Retreat coming up, so that will allow us to put our minds together to find the best way to use this money in our community with some going to charity and perhaps a little bit for a rainy day. I’ve the the joy-joy down in my heart!” said Brian Scholfield, 3rd year and Chapter President.

Pi-Lambda Zeta last won the Organization of the Year Award in 2004 under the watchful eyes of High Alpha Brandon Eldridge. “It was a different time then,” said Eldridge, 5th year, “There was 19 of us when we won the award, and we all lived in the dorms. I’m proud that the tradition of winning [and rocking out] continues.”

Watermelon Bash Declared A Success

On April 24, 2008 the Brothers of Lambda Chi Alpha Pi-Lambda Zeta held the Inaugural Watermelon Bash on the St. Louis College of Pharmacy Campus in the Central West End of St. Louis, Missouri.

The Watermelon Bash was held to raise money and non-perishable food for Lambda Chi Alpha’s International Philanthropic Event, the North American Food Drive, held every November. The NAFD was first held in 1993 and to-date has raised more than 27 million pounds of food for needy families across North America. The event is the largest single-day philanthropic event held by a collegiate organization ever. The proceeds of the Bash went to the Arnold Food Pantry.

Through the hard work and effort of everyone
involved, Lambda Chi Alpha raised 6,015 pounds of food!
